Family psychology is a branch of psychology that focuses on the relationships and dynamics within families. It is a broad field that encompasses a wide range of topics, including parent-child relationships, sibling relationships, family communication patterns, and the impact of family dynamics on individual well-being.

There are many family psychology articles that explore these topics in depth. Some articles focus on specific issues, such as the impact of divorce on children or the role of communication in maintaining healthy family relationships. Others take a more general approach, examining the ways in which family dynamics can affect mental health and overall well-being.

One important aspect of family psychology is the study of parent-child relationships. Research has shown that the quality of the relationship between a parent and child can have a significant impact on the child's development and well-being. For example, children who have warm, supportive relationships with their parents are more likely to have higher self-esteem, better social skills, and greater academic achievement. On the other hand, children who have strained or conflict-ridden relationships with their parents may experience more emotional difficulties and may be at greater risk for mental health problems.

Another important area of study within family psychology is the impact of family dynamics on individual well-being. Researchers have found that certain family characteristics, such as high levels of conflict or a lack of support, can have negative effects on an individual's mental health. Conversely, families that are characterized by high levels of cohesion and support tend to be associated with better mental health outcomes for their members.

There are also many articles that explore the role of communication in maintaining healthy family relationships. Communication is a key aspect of any relationship, and it is especially important within families. Research has shown that families with open and honest communication patterns tend to have stronger relationships and greater overall well-being. On the other hand, families that have poor communication patterns may experience more conflict and may be at greater risk for relationship problems.
